Deputy Secretary Campbell’s Call with Canadian Deputy Foreign Minister Morrison

The below is attributable to Spokesperson Matthew Miller:

Deputy Secretary of State Campbell spoke today with Canadian Deputy Foreign Minister David Morrison. They discussed the United States and Canada’s strong partnership and enduring commitment to Ukraine’s self-defense, achieving lasting peace in the Middle East, and resolving the ongoing crisis in Haiti. Deputy Secretary Campbell underscored the urgent need to reach agreement on a modernized Columbia River Treaty.
